* test(infra): retry recursive temp-dir removal on main (main twin of #11968)
`main` has been red since b342c1a361 on the vitest and integration gates:
✖ tests/unit/autoCombo/provider-family-combos.test.ts > auto/<family>
✖ chat pipeline applies Codex OAuth fingerprint and priority tier inside combos
Both call resetStorage() from beforeEach, which does an fs.rmSync(TEST_DATA_DIR,
{recursive: true, force: true}) with no retry, and intermittently loses the race
with a not-yet-released SQLite handle (ENOTEMPTY).
release/v3.8.51 fixed this in #11968 with a mechanical codemod adding
maxRetries/retryDelay to every recursive rm/rmSync/rmdirSync under tests/, but
that PR landed only on the release branch. Because main only receives work at
the release squash, it stayed broken for the whole cycle — and repo-wide gates
then turn every open PR into main red on checks unrelated to their diff.
This is the --base main twin: re-runs the same codemod that already shipped on
the release branch (scripts/ad-hoc/codemod-rm-maxretries.mjs), so the two
branches converge on identical test-teardown semantics. Test-only; no product
logic is touched.
The remaining three failures reported on #12133 (unit full suite exceeding its
4800s ceiling, package-artifact exceeding 1200s, and the boot-smoke that is
skipped as a consequence) are runner-contention timeouts, not code defects —
validate-release-green.mjs runs those heavy gates concurrently on one shared
hosted runner. There is no fix to port for those.
